Results

STATEN ISLAND, N.Y. –
The LIU Post men's & women's indoor track & field teams opened their season Saturday at the Fastrack Season Opener inside the Ocean Breeze Athletic Complex. The Pioneers earned four top-eight finishes and had five members of the team produce personal-best marks competing against a field of primarily NCAA Division I opponents.
 
Top performers on the men's side included freshman Ismail Abdullah finished who finished second in the 60-meter hurdles in 8.40 and sophomore Destyn Harding who took fourth in the 60-meter dash after crossing the line in 7.05.
 
LIU Post also won two heats with freshman Andrew Ayroso in the 60-meter dash and sophomore Michael Krebs (53.7), junior Jeffrey Reyes (53.4) sophomore Troy Benson (53.7) and Harding (52) in the 4x400-meter relay clocking in at 3:33.89 seconds.

Benson also had a person-best in the 400-meter run with a time of 54.37.
 
On the women's side junior Alexandria Okon clocked in at 2:21.68 seconds in the 800-meter run to finish third and freshman Margaret McKeever earned a sixth-place finish in the mile with a time of 5:31.40 seconds.
 
A pair of Pioneer women advanced to the final of the weight throw, freshman Imoniri Aghomon and junior Kaitlyn Klein. Aghomon produced a mark of 13.87 meters and Klein 13.49 meters.
 
Sophomore Helena Young had two personal-best times as she won her heat of the 200-meter run with a time of 29.99 and also clocked in at 9.04 in the 60-meter dash. Sophomore Kayra Theodore posted a mark of 10.16 meters in the triple jump, Kelly Holownia after a mark of 10.34 meters and freshman Nicole Costanzo after clearing 1.45 meters in the high jump.
